Studies on spectral reflectance under normal and nitrogen,phosphorus and pest and disease stress condition in soybean (<Emphasis Type="Italic">Glycine max</Emphasis> L.) |

Abstract: | The results emerged out of the studies on spectral reflectance under normal and nitrogen and phosphorus stress condition in
soybean (Glycine max L.) conducted at Marathwada Agricultural University experimental farm, Parbhani duringkharif 2004–05 showed that crop growth and bio-physiological parameters viz., Height, chlorophyll, leaf area index and total biomass
influenced by pest and disease and nutrient stress resulted in detectable spectral reflectance variation. Poor crop growth,
reduced canopy cover, chlorophyll content and biomass production are the effects observed in nutrient deficient crops. These
above changes in soybean crop were related to spectral indices (RVI and NDVI) that are resulted in discrimination of stressed
and normal (non-stressed) soybean crop. |
